You are given a binary tree where each node can have a camera installed. Cameras on a node monitor that node, its parent, and its immediate children. Return the minimum number of cameras needed to monitor all nodes of the tree.

Example 1:

Input:  0 0 null 0 0
Output: 1

Example 2:

Input:  0 0 null 0 null 0 null null 0
Output: 2

Constraints:

  • The number of nodes is in the range [1, 1000]
  • Node.val is always 0 (value doesn't matter, only structure)

Input format: BFS level-order, space-separated, null for missing nodes.

Output format: Minimum number of cameras.
